How often can you get PicoWay laser?

Picoway REsolve - Treatment schedule We recommend Picoway Resolve treatments in a series of 3 or 4 procedures spaced every 4 weeks.

What is better PicoWay or PicoSure?

The PicoWay laser also outshines the PicoSure laser with its superior peak power. While the PicoSure only peaks at 0.36GW, the PicoWay has a peak power of 0.9GW. This is important because more power ultimately means more effective removal of a tattoo.Sep 23, 2016

How many PicoWay treatments did you need?

Generally speaking, most patients require about 3 or 4 consecutive treatments to achieve their ideal appearance goals. These treatments are spaced about by at least 2 to 4 weeks, or sometimes as long as 8 weeks if you have sensitive skin or a darker complexion.

How does Picoway work?

PicoWay works in two ways. PicoWay laser handpieces come in either full beam or split beam types. Each handpiece is designed for a particular use or uses, some for tattoos and some for removal of pigment or treatment of wrinkles or acne scars. All handpieces on the PicoWay laser target pigment in the skin.

What are the targets of skin pigmentation?

Targets can be pigment from a tattoo, melanin in the skin that causes dark spots, or areas in the dermis (a layer under the outer skin) where tiny spaces can be created to allow room for new collagen and elastin growth in the treatment of acne scars and wrinkles.

What is a PicoWay Resolve applicator?

The PicoWay Resolve applicator on the PicoWay system is a non-in vasive, needle free treatment option for wrinkles. Resolve uses ultra-short laser pulses to reach under the skin, without breaking the outer layer of the skin. Picosecond lasers are proven to stimulate collagen and elastin. 2-5,11.

How does Picoway Resolve work?

The laser beams in PicoWay Resolve and Resolve Fusion are split from a central beam into 100 identical beams , or beamlets . Resolve Fusion has a wider coverage area than Resolve. 6,8 These beamlets reach below the skin’s surface in areas that are spaced evenly apart. Because the laser is so fast and powerful, it creates a non-thermal effect, called a “photoacoustic” effect. Tiny open spaces are created under the skin that are then filled in over time with the growth of new collagen and elastin. 8

How Does PicoWay Resolve Work?

The PicoWay Resolve Laser uses picosecond pulses for a photoacoustic treatment effect instead of typical photothermal (heat) laser treatment effects. With a photoacoustic effect, the PicoWay Resolve laser can penetrate to treat pigmentation within the dermis while transferring very little heat into the surrounding skin.

How does PicoWay Resolve work?

PicoWay Resolve works differently because it uses extremely targeted and extremely short laser pulses (measured in picoseconds, or trillionths of a second). These pulses can shatter unwanted pigment into much smaller particles than traditional lasers can. PicoWay Resolve also emits less heat energy than traditional lasers, so less energy transfers to the skin.
